Capel Manor College Breaks Ground at Enfield Campus as Exciting Redevelopment Works Begin

On Wednesday 3 June, representatives from Capel Manor College, members of the College’s Governing Board, architects from 3BM, building contractors from T J Evers and project consultants from Fusion Project Management took part in the ceremonial “first dig” at the College’s Enfield Campus.

The ceremony marked the official start of the exciting project that will enhance the College’s facilities for both current and future students.

Capel Manor College is replacing the main entrance at its Enfield Campus by investing in a new sustainable entrance and high-quality teaching facilities. The new buildings will be low density and echo the environmental essence of London’s environmental college, designed with adaptability and energy-efficiency at the forefront.

The innovative project is due to complete in February 2027. Find out more at the College’s upcoming Open Day on Saturday 20 June.
